  • Harper McKenzie wakes to the worse possible day: her 18-year-old son has vanished from her Manhattan apartment without trace.

    Worse, no-one knows what she’s talking about. 

    No-one thinks she had a son. 

    Ever.

    Has she lost her grip on reality?

    Or has the world shifted in a terrifying and unpredictable way?

    The Effect is a taut psychological thriller that challenges everything we thought was real, as Harper’s quest to find her son pushes her to the very edge of reason.
